Razer Unveils its Razer Blade 15 Powered by Intel’s Tiger Lake-H

Following the launch of the new Razer Blade 15 Advanced Model, Razer looks to push this new lineup to continue to represent one of the best gaming laptops on the market. Armed with the new 11th Gen Intel Core H-Series Processor up to an Intel Core i9, NVIDIA GeForce RTX 30-Series Laptop GPU, and the fastest available displays with up to 360Hz, the new Razer Blade 15 Advanced Model delivers ultimate power in a premium compact form factor. In addition, the RTX 3060 version stands at an impressive height of only 15.8 mm, making it the thinnest gaming laptop in the world with a GeForce RTX 3060 Laptop GPU.

Razer Blade 15 Laptops

To ensure a smooth experience, the new Razer Blade 15 Advanced Model utilizes the latest PCIe Gen 4 configuration and is powered by DDR4 3200 MHz memory. In addition, the innovative M.2 design returns, with dual slots available on RTX 3070 versions and above, allowing users to easily expand the SSD according to their storage needs. Be it hardcore gaming or content creation, the Razer Blade 15 Advanced Model laptops are built to handle intensive usage and multitasking.

The Razer Blade 15 Advanced Model laptops are equipped with FHD 360Hz displays for gamers who want a high-speed advantage or QHD 240Hz displays with 100% DCI-P3 colours for content creators who also want to game in their downtime. In addition, for the first time, the 4K OLED version will harness the power of the Intel Core i9 Processor.

Retaining the sleek design Razer Blades are renowned for without compromising functionality, the laptops also include an array of connectivity options for all work needs. This includes a Thunderbolt 3, USB-C, full-sized SD card reader and HDMI port, Wi-Fi 6E, and a Windows Hello IR Full HD 1080p webcam.

Price & Availability

The new Razer Blade 15 Advanced Model is available now (with retail stock to imminently arrive) at a price point starting from $2,299.
